WILL HOGE

The Man Who Killed Love

2006-06-26

Will Hoge delivers a soulful classic-rock sound with fresh contemporary energy. His songs are powerful and full of passion. Taking inspiration from The Rolling Stones, Otis Redding, and early Bruce Springstein, Hoge reminds his listeners of rock and roll of the past while at the same time coming up with something new and original. – Ben Kleyn
